ProKidney Corp. reported a first-quarter 2026 net loss of $0.14 per share, slightly narrower than the analyst consensus estimate of a $0.1408 loss, representing a positive earnings surprise of $0.57 (likely reflecting a percentage-based metric or minor beat). The company generated no revenue during the quarter, consistent with its pre-commercial stage. The stock remained flat following the announcement, as investors digested the in-line results and awaited updates on the ongoing clinical development of its lead candidate, REACT.

ProKidney’s Q1 2026 performance reflects its status as a clinical-stage biotechnology company focused on chronic kidney disease (CKD). Operating expenses likely centered on research and development for REACT, its autologous cellular therapy designed to halt disease progression and potentially reduce the need for dialysis or transplant. The company’s reported net loss of $0.14 per share came in just below the estimated $0.1408, suggesting careful cost management in a quarter that may have included modest R&D scaling. With no revenue reported, ProKidney’s burn rate remains a key focus for investors, as the company must balance clinical milestones with cash runway. Management likely highlighted continued enrollment or dosing updates from Phase III or earlier studies, though no specific operational data was provided in the earnings release. ProKidney has not issued forward revenue guidance, given its pre-revenue status. The company may provide updates on cash position and expected runway in its quarterly filing, which is critical for funding the REACT program through key regulatory milestones. Strategic priorities likely include completing enrollment in ongoing pivotal trials, advancing regulatory discussions, and exploring potential partnerships to broaden the therapeutic application. Risk factors include clinical trial delays, manufacturing complexity, and the need for additional capital. Management may have emphasized the potential of REACT to address a large unmet need in CKD, particularly for diabetic patients. The flat stock movement following Q1 results indicates that the minor earnings beat was already priced in, with no new catalysts to drive conviction. Analysts may view the quarter as uneventful but stable, with attention shifting to upcoming data readouts and regulatory milestones later in 2026. Key watchpoints include the timing of topline results from the REGENERATE trial, updates on the FDA’s feedback regarding the trial design, and any changes in cash burn rate. Investment implications remain binary: success in REACT could unlock significant value, while failure or delays would likely pressure the stock. ProKidney’s lack of revenue and reliance on equity or debt financing means dilution risk persists. Investors should monitor for insider buying or institutional movements for sentiment clues.
